如何选择合适的区块链钱包系统开发平台?

引言

在数字货币和区块链技术日益普及的今天,区块链钱包的需求正在迅速增长。许多企业和开发者希望能够利用区块链技术开发自己的钱包系统,以满足市场的需求。然而,选择一个合适的区块链钱包系统开发平台并非易事。本文将深入探讨这一主题,并为您提供详细的指导。

一、区块链钱包的定义及重要性

如何选择合适的区块链钱包系统开发平台?

区块链钱包是一个用于管理加密货币的数字钱包,通过它,用户可以发送和接收数字资产,如比特币、以太坊等。相较于传统银行账户,区块链钱包提供了一种去中心化、更加安全和透明的资产管理方式。

区块链钱包的重要性体现在多个方面。首先,它使得用户能够方便地存储和交易数字资产。其次,它能保障用户的资产安全,利用密码学技术确保资金不被盗取。最后,区块链钱包推动了去中心化金融(DeFi)生态的发展,使得金融服务变得更加便捷和透明。

二、区块链钱包系统开发的关键要素

在开发区块链钱包时,有几个关键要素需要考虑,包括安全性、用户体验、技术架构、兼容性等。每个要素对钱包的成功程度都有不可忽视的影响。

1. 安全性

安全性是区块链钱包开发中最重要的方面之一。由于加密货币资产的高价值,安全漏洞可能会导致巨大的经济损失。因此,开发者需要使用多种安全措施,例如多重签名、冷钱包存储和SSL加密等,以保护用户资产和数据的安全。

2. 用户体验

用户体验在钱包的普及中起着至关重要的作用。一个简洁、易用的界面可以吸引更多用户。开发者需要在设计时考虑用户的需求,确保钱包操作流程的简单性和便捷性,同时提供必要的帮助和支持,以减少用户的学习成本。

3. 技术架构

选择合适的技术架构对钱包的功能和性能有很大影响。开发者可以选择基于现有的开源协议进行开发,或根据需求自定义技术架构。同时,开发团队需要具备扎实的区块链技术背景,以应对各种技术挑战。

4. 兼容性

区块链钱包需要支持多种加密货币,因此兼容性至关重要。开发者需要确保钱包能够与各种区块链网络进行交互,支持不同的代币体系,以满足用户的多样化需求。

三、选择区块链钱包系统开发平台时的考虑因素

如何选择合适的区块链钱包系统开发平台?

当决定开发自己的区块链钱包时,选择合适的开发平台是至关重要的。以下是一些需要考虑的因素:

1. 平台的支持与社区

强大的技术支持和活跃的社区能够为开发者提供宝贵的资源和帮助。一些平台在区块链开发领域具有领先地位,其提供的文档、示例代码和社区支持将极大降低开发难度。

2. 成本

开发区块链钱包的成本因素也是选择平台时的重要考虑。包括平台的使用费用、开发所需的时间和人力成本等。开发者需要对比各个平台的收费标准,以确保在预算范围内获得最佳的开发体验。

3. 功能和灵活性

不同的开发平台在功能和灵活性方面存在差异。开发者需要评估平台是否提供必要的功能,比如多签支持、交易历史查询、实时交易数据等。同时,平台的灵活性也很重要,开发者需要能够根据自己的需求进行自定义开发。

4. 安全性措施

每个区块链钱包都需要实施有效的安全措施,确保用户资产不受到威胁。因此,开发者在选择平台时要关注其安全策略和措施,确保自身钱包的安全性。

相关问题探讨

1. 区块链钱包需要哪些安全措施?

区块链钱包的安全问题一直以来都是用户最为关心的话题。为了确保用户资产的安全,开发者需要采用多层次的安全措施。

首先,多重签名是一种有效的安全措施。通过要求多个私钥签名才能完成交易,可以减少单一密钥被盗的风险。

其次,冷钱包技术可以有效防止黑客攻击。冷钱包是指不与互联网连接的钱包,通常用于长期存储大额数字资产。在进行交易时,热钱包和冷钱包可以结合使用,以保证灵活性和安全性。

最后,实施SSL加密和定期安全审计也是必不可少的,以确保用户数据和交易信息的安全。

2. 如何提高用户体验?

提升用户体验是钱包开发的关键。首先,用户界面设计要,尽量减少用户的操作步骤。设计时可以参考一些成功应用的界面,进行更直观的布局与功能展现。

其次,提供多语言支持,尤其是在全球化日益显著的今天,可以吸引更多的用户。用户在使用钱包进行各种操作时,能够感受到归属和便利,进而提高使用粘性。

最后,可以考虑引入智能助手功能,引导新用户了解钱包的使用并提供必要的帮助,从而降低用户的学习成本。

3. 开发区块链钱包需要多长时间?

开发时间是诸多开发者和公司关注的另一重点。一般来说,开发一个基础的区块链钱包所需的时间会因多个因素而有所不同,如开发团队的经验、功能的复杂程度、技术选型等。

从基础功能出发,如创建账户、发送和接收资产,这一过程可能在几周内完成。然而,如果想要一个功能齐全的高级钱包,支持多种币种、增强的安全措施、用户反馈等,则开发时间会延长至数月。

在此过程中,使用敏捷开发方法能够帮助团队快速迭代,频繁地获取用户反馈,进行持续的改进。

4. 市场上有哪些热门的区块链钱包平台?

市场上目前有众多区块链钱包平台,如Coinbase、Binance、Exodus等。它们都提供了多种功能,以满足不同用户的需求。在这些平台中,用户可以选择适合自己的钱包进行资产管理。

Coinbase因其用户友好和安全性而受到广泛欢迎,支持多种主流加密货币,可以轻松实现买卖交易。而Binance钱包则以其多样的币种选择和低交易费用吸引了大量的用户。

Exodus是一个优雅的桌面和移动钱包,凭借简约的设计和便捷的用户体验,成为许多新手用户的首选。

5. 开发区块链钱包的未来趋势是什么?

随着区块链和加密货币市场的不断发展,区块链钱包的未来趋势主要体现在几个方面。

首先,越来越多的用户将倾向于使用去中心化钱包。这类钱包将在用户控制权、透明度和安全性上大大优于集中式解决方案。

其次,智能合约的应用将更深远地影响钱包的功能。未来的钱包能够自动化处理交易,并在合约触发时自动执行相关操作。

最后,通过与人工智能(AI)结合,钱包系统将能够提供个性化服务,分析用户习惯,帮助用户做出更加明智的投资决策。

结论

选择和开发一个合适的区块链钱包系统是一个复杂而又富有挑战性的任务。通过深入理解区块链钱包的特性、安全措施、用户体验和市场需求,开发者可以更有效地创建出符合用户期望和行业标准的产品。在这个不断发展的领域,愿每个开发者都能找到属于自己的成功之路。